Micron Begins Volume Production For Vera Rubin

At GTC 2026, Micron announced it has entered high-volume production of HBM4 36GB 12‑Hi memory for Nvidia's Vera Rubin GPU platform and confirmed volume shipments of a PCIe 6.0 data-center SSD and a SOCAMM2 module. The HBM4 stack runs at over 11 Gb/s per pin for more than 2.8 TB/s bandwidth, claiming 2.3× the bandwidth of HBM3E and over 20% better power efficiency.
